2. Understanding the Airport Hotel Ecosystem
Types of Hotels Near Airports
Airport hotels typically fall into three categories: luxury flagship hotels operated by major chains, mid-scale business hotels catering to transit passengers, and budget motels or guesthouses providing minimal amenities. Budget travelers can focus on the latter two segments for bargains without sacrificing convenience.
Proximity vs. Amenities Trade-offs
While some hotels boast direct shuttle services and premium in-house facilities adjoining terminals, others are modestly furnished but located a short cab or public transit ride away. Insight from Last-Mile Transport & Transfers can help you decide on balancing transit ease and nightly rates.
How Airport Deals Differ from City Center Offers
Airport hotels often offer unique deals tailored to layovers or early-morning flights, including day-use rooms and flexible booking options that differ from standard city center hotel promotions. Booking Last-Minute vs. Advanced Reservation
Advanced bookings can secure early-bird discounts, but last-minute deals may unlock unadvertised savings due to unsold inventory. 8. Special Considerations for Budget Travelers
Hidden Fees and Service Charges
Budget accommodation deals might appear cheap but can include extra fees for Wi-Fi, shuttle use, or luggage storage. Always check comprehensive arrival guides (Airport, Station & Port Arrival Guides) to anticipate ancillary costs.
Using Local SIM and Wi-Fi for Booking Flexibility
Staying connected on arrival with local SIM or Wi-Fi plans (On-Arrival Accommodation & Services) enables quick booking adjustments and last-minute deal captures.
Booking Partial Stays and Day-Use Rooms
Budget travelers can opt for day-use rooms for long layovers at a fraction of the cost, a strategy gaining popularity in hot airport hubs. Many platforms now show these options prominently during your booking process.

FAQ: Hotels Near Major Airports
1. When is the best time to book airport hotels for bargains?
Booking 2-4 weeks in advance often nets the best prices, but last-minute flash sales may offer deeper discounts if your schedule is flexible.
2. Are airport hotel shuttles always free?
Not always. Many provide complimentary shuttles, but confirm whether there are scheduled pick-up times or fees before booking.
3. How do I find hotels that allow day-use for long layovers?
Use booking platforms filterable by “day-use” or “short stay” near airports, focusing on hubs with high layover traffic for best availability.
4. Can I apply loyalty points from airline miles for airport hotel stays?
Some loyalty programs partner with hotel chains near airports, allowing conversion of miles to hotel discounts or bookings.
